About the role
Supporting the Repairs Coordinator in their daily role and provide cover for absence when required.
Ensuring all contractor and direct labour operatives feedback is kept up to date within our systems.
Supporting the Repairs Team Leader in their daily role, including letter writing, preparing information for monthly reports, compiling H&S documentation, maintaining training records and the administration of the fleet vehicles.
To assist the Repairs Coordinator and maintenance team to order the appropriate equipment and materials to enable them to do the job.
Carry out customer satisfaction surveys in line with company policy.
Provide key performance indicators to the management team.
Strive to deliver excellent customer service with external and internal customers.
Assist in any other duties that may be necessary which may include: providing administrative duties to the wider team, update customer details, work with the Customer Service Team to collect rent, arrange viewings, Etc.
About you
Excellent telephone manner and customer service skills
Computer literate - Windows and Google Suite knowledge
Ability to handle and analyse data
Good communication, influencing, encouraging and coaching skills
An understanding of property, maintenance and housing would be preferable
Experience in an administrative role would be desirable
COVID Vaccinations
Due to our work with older vulnerable adults and the provision of hands-on care, it is vital that we reduce any risks related to COVID-19, therefore we request that all applicants have been fully vaccinated before commencing employment. Where a successful applicant has not had both vaccinations, we will arrange for these to be available. Being fully vaccinated is a condition of employment with Brunelcare.
